It only covers the four years that KC already had control over him. It's a cost-certainty contract.

 

He is betting against himself a little bit because $15M over three arb years seems low and he has been great since coming into the league. Kevin f***ing Pillar is on track to go $3M - $6M - $8M in arbitration, Whit!

 

Having said that, Whit doesn't really have the kind of skills/stats that make huge arb bucks so I'm not sure he left a bucket of money on the table. And $15M guaranteed is huge, especially for a $100k signing bonus guy who is already 30 years old. 6.5 years in the minors for a college draftee!

 

Baseball is such an insane sport. So many players spend the majority of their 20s not even in the majors, and then if they do make it they are cost controlled well past their decline phase even begins.

Or start arbitration after 1 year. That way teams still have six years of control, but players can start making real money by year 2, and by years 5 and 6 would be making FA level money anyway.
Posted

I just want to see really smart people in on the creation process. Boras advised on the last one and would honestly say “this is the way we are going to manipulate that, and this is the way the teams are going to manipulate”. Get some of those brainiacs in Tampa or Oakland talking honestly about loopholes they see. You will never have a perfect system but minimize the loopholes.

 

If I were the PA, I’d be shooting for removing 1 year of control (down to 5 seasons) and keeping 3 years of arbitration (no super 2). Keep the current manipulation BS, and 1 season still equals 171 days. The owners biggest concerns have been 40% alleviated by Fox handing them a 7 year contract extension (ESPN and Turner Sports still end in 2021 and Dazn is 2022). Owners are never just going to bend over, but too much has been in their favour for too long.
